> While working on the patch for the AD9832, I started looking for an available
> AD9832 board as I didn’t want to make too many changes without a testing unit
> on hand.
>
> While I was browsing, I came across the ADT7316, which doesn’t seem to have
> existing driver support.
There's a driver in staging (drivers/staging/iio/addac/*).
>
> I know this is last minute with proposal submissions closing tomorrow, but
> I’m considering working on it anyway and wanted to ask if it’d be worth getting
> this board.
While it would be possible to do a GSoC project for ADT7316, I think it wouldn't
be as interesting as developing a new driver, IMO. May be a good one for
contributing as non-gsoc project.
